The Evolution of the Bloods: From Local Roots to Global RecognitionThe story of the Bloods began in the late 1960s and early 1970s, primarily in Los Angeles, California. What started as a defensive alliance between various independent "sets" against the expansion of other rival groups eventually grew into a massive, multi-faceted organization. For famous bloods members who eventually found success in the public eye, these roots often trace back to specific neighborhoods where affiliation was less of a choice and more of a byproduct of their environment.As the organization expanded, its culture—defined by the color red, specific linguistic patterns, and a fierce sense of brotherhood—began to seep into the local arts. By the time the 1990s arrived, the aesthetic and vocabulary of the Bloods were being exported worldwide through the medium of hip-hop. This era marked the first time the public began to associate specific high-profile figures with these affiliations, creating a brand that was both feared and deeply influential. The Influence of West Coast Culture on Modern Identity and MediaThe "West Coast" aesthetic has become a global standard for coolness, and much of that aesthetic is derived from the symbols associated with famous bloods members. From the way bandanas are worn to the specific "slanguage" used in social media captions, the cultural footprint of this organization is massive.In modern media, we see this influence in:Fashion Trends: The heavy use of red, specific athletic jerseys, and footwear choices that originated in the streets of Compton and Inglewood.Linguistic Shifts: The replacement of certain letters in words (such as using 'b' instead of 'c') has moved from a coded street language to a common internet meme and slang used by teenagers who have no direct connection to the culture.Visual Storytelling: Music videos and films often utilize the iconography of the Bloods to establish a character's "toughness" or social standing within an urban narrative.This saturation of the culture in the mainstream has created a paradox: while the organization itself remains a serious legal and social concern for law enforcement, its "brand" is celebrated and consumed by millions of fans worldwide. The Symbolism of Red: Beyond Just a Color in Pop CultureThe color red is the most recognizable symbol associated with the Bloods. In the context of famous bloods members, the color is often used as a powerful branding tool. When a high-profile artist appears in an all-red outfit or features red-tinted visuals in their work, it serves as a "dog whistle" to those who understand the culture.This symbolism has been adopted by brands and designers who may not have a direct link to the organization but want to tap into the "rebel" energy it represents. This commodification of street symbols is a point of contention; some feel it trivializes the very real violence and struggle associated with the life, while others see it as a natural evolution of urban culture into the global marketplace.
